Imagined Future Scenarios

Nanobots, guided by AI, patrol the bloodstream, identifying and eliminating cancer cells before they form tumors, effectively eradicating the disease.

Digital Health, Possible Futures, Long Term (5 - 10 years)

Scenario Generated from 'Note on the Relationship Between Artificial Intelligence and Human Intelligence' - Vatican.va

Future Arc and Implications

Grow Arc

Social Impact: Increased lifespan and reduced cancer-related suffering lead to a booming elderly population and shifting societal priorities.

Technological Impact: Advancement in nanobot technology spurs further development in personalized medicine and bio-augmentation.

Ecological Impact: Increased resource consumption due to extended lifespans puts strain on the environment.

Economic Impact: A new healthcare boom centered around nanobot maintenance and upgrades drives economic growth but exacerbates inequality.

Political Impact: Governments invest heavily in nanobot healthcare programs, leading to increased regulatory oversight of biotechnology.

Narrative: Lifespans extend, populations surge, and economies boom, all fueled by the conquering of cancer through nanobots, but at a hidden environmental cost.


Collapse Arc

Social Impact: Nanobot malfunction or widespread accessibility issues create stark health disparities and social unrest, especially when cancer returns with a vengeance.

Technological Impact: Over-reliance on nanobots leads to a decline in traditional cancer treatment and a vulnerability to unforeseen technological failures.

Ecological Impact: Potential unintended consequences of nanobot waste disposal contaminate ecosystems and threaten biodiversity.

Economic Impact: Economic devastation results from widespread nanobot failures, healthcare system collapse, and loss of productivity.

Political Impact: Loss of public trust in technology and institutions leads to political instability and potential societal breakdown.

Narrative: The promise of a cancer-free world crumbles as nanobots fail, creating widespread chaos, distrust, and the resurgence of a deadlier cancer.


Discipline Arc

Social Impact: Strict regulations and monitoring of nanobot usage ensure equitable distribution and prevent misuse, but at the cost of personal freedom.

Technological Impact: Centralized AI control and constant system updates guarantee nanobot effectiveness and safety, but stifle innovation.

Ecological Impact: Controlled deployment and disposal of nanobots minimize environmental impact through rigorous protocols and resource management.

Economic Impact: Nationalized healthcare system manages nanobot production and distribution, ensuring universal access but limiting market competition.

Political Impact: Authoritarian regime enforces nanobot compliance and monitors individuals for potential cancer risk through mandatory testing.

Narrative: A tightly controlled society arises where nanobot healthcare is mandatory, effectively eradicating cancer but at the expense of individual autonomy.


Transform Arc

Social Impact: Cancer eradication leads to a shift in societal focus from disease treatment to preventative health and holistic well-being.

Technological Impact: Nanobot technology evolves beyond cancer treatment, enabling advanced bio-integration and human enhancement, reshaping our understanding of health.

Ecological Impact: Nanobots are re-engineered to repair environmental damage, creating a symbiotic relationship between technology and nature.

Economic Impact: A new bio-economy emerges, centered on personalized health optimization and sustainable technological development.

Political Impact: Global cooperation fosters universal access to nanobot technology and promotes ethical guidelines for its responsible use.

Narrative: Humanity transcends the limits of physical disease, harnessing nanobots to achieve unparalleled health, ecological balance, and a new era of conscious evolution.
